The responsibilities held by the federal government among the options you provided are:

  • Protecting national parks: This is a federal responsibility, as national parks are managed by the National Park Service, which is part of the U.S. Department of the Interior.

  • Administering healthcare: The federal government plays a role in administering healthcare through programs like Medicare and Medicaid.

  • Providing social security: Social Security is a federal program that provides financial assistance to retirees, disabled individuals, and survivors.

The other options listed—managing intercity traffic, creating garbage collection services, and chartering city governments—are generally responsibilities held by state and local governments rather than the federal government.
